Signs Your Door Hinges Need Replacement
Acknowledging when [composite door repair techniques](https://ai-db.science/wiki/Are_You_Responsible_For_An_Composite_Door_Restoration_Budget_10_Terrible_Ways_To_Spend_Your_Money) hinges need replacement is crucial to preserving both the performance and visual appeals of your home. Here are some signs to look out for:

Squeaking or Grinding Noises: Persistent sounds when opening or closing a door might suggest the requirement for hinge replacement. While lubrication can in some cases solve the issue, if the sound persists, it's an indication of wear.

Visible Rust or Corrosion: Metal hinges can rust in time, particularly if they're exposed to wetness. Rust not only affects the hinge's performance but might also spread to the [composite door repair testimonials](https://hack.allmende.io/pcqd1QQqSwOWT_k2EAorWw/) frame.

Misalignment: A door that does not close effectively or hangs unevenly might have damaged hinges. Misaligned hinges can cause undue tension on the door and lead to more damage.

Fractures or Breaks: A visual evaluation can reveal fractures or breaks in the hinge. If the damage is serious enough, it can prevent the door from running properly.

Types of Door Hinges
When considering door hinge replacement, it's important to understand that different types of hinges are available, each tailored to different door setups and aesthetics. Here are some typical types:

Butt Hinges: The most basic type, ideal for a lot of interior and exterior doors.

Continuous Hinges: Also understood as piano hinges, these run the entire length of the door and provide even support, making them an ideal choice for heavy doors.

Spring Hinges: Designed to automatically close doors, typically used in commercial settings where fire safety is a concern.

Pivot Hinges: These are mounted at the top and bottom of the door instead of on the side, enabling for a special opening system frequently utilized in specialized doors.

Ornamental Hinges: Available in numerous styles and surfaces, these hinges not just serve a functional purpose but likewise add aesthetic value to doors.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How do I choose the ideal hinges for my door?
When choosing hinges, consider the door's weight, product, and purpose. For much heavier doors, continuous or butt hinges are recommended. Additionally, ensure the surfaces match your wanted aesthetic.

3. Can I change door hinges without removing the door?
While it is possible to change a hinge while the door is still on, it is usually much easier and much safer to eliminate the door for appropriate alignment and setup.

5. How can I avoid my brand-new hinges from squeaking?
To prevent squeaking, use a lubricant such as silicone spray or a graphite powder on the hinges after installation. Regular maintenance and lubrication can keep hinges functioning smoothly.
